发布信息

属于计算机系统软件的是 (属于计算机系统安全的基本属性)

     2024-08-15 07:14:56     225

属于计算机系统软件的是操作系统、编译器、数据库治理系统。

操作系统是计算机系统的中心,它担任治理和控制计算机的配件和软件资源。

操作系统提供了许多基本配置,例如进程治理、内存治理、文件系统治理等,这些配置为下层软件提供了基础撑持。

编译器是将源代码转换为可口头代码的软件工具。

编译器接纳源代码作为输入,并将其转换为机器码或字节码等可口头代码方式。

编译器理论还包括代码提升、失误审核和调试等配置,以提高代码的性能和牢靠性。

数据库治理系统是用于存储、治理和检索数据的软件工具。

数据库治理系统提供了一种高效的方式来存储、检索和治理少量数据。

它支持数据的拔出、更新、删除和查问等操作,并提供数据完整性、安保性和并发控制等配置。

计算机的配置:

1、数据处置:计算机可以极速、准确地处置少量数据,包括数值计算、文本处置、图像处置等。

2、存储和记忆:计算机可以存储和记忆各种消息,包括数据、程序、图片、视频等。

3、逻辑判别:计算机可以启动逻辑判别和推理,例如依据必定的条件启动分类、排序、查找等操作。

4、智能化控制:计算机可以用于智能化控制,例如在消费线上启动智能化消费、在交通畛域启动智能交通治理等。

5、网络通讯:计算机可以经过网络与其余计算机或设施启动通讯,成功消息共享和远程控制。

6、多媒体运行:计算机可以处置多媒体消息,例如音频、视频、图像等,可以用于多媒体文娱、教育、广告等畛域。

7、人工智能:计算机可以用于人工智能运行,例如人造言语处置、机器学习、智能介绍等。

以上内容参考:网络百科-系统软件

属于计算机系统软件的是系统性能提升工具、网络操作系统、设施驱动程序。

1、系统性能提升工具:系统软件还包括一些性能提升工具,例如系统清算软件、注册表修停工具等。

这些工具用于提升计算机的性能、清算不用要的文件、修复系统失误等,以确保系统的稳固性和高效性。

2、网络操作系统(Network Operating System):网络操作系统是一种专为网络环境设计的操作系统,它提供了网络资源治理、用户身份验证、文件共享等配置,使得多台计算机能够在网络上协同上班。

3、设施驱动程序(Device Drivers):设施驱动程序是一种系统软件,它准许操作系统与计算机配件启动通讯。

每个配件设施(如打印机、键盘、鼠标等)都须要相应的设施驱动程序,以便操作系统能够识别和控制这些设施。

计算机系统软件的运行畛域

1、消息技术:计算机系统软件可以用于消息治理、数据库治理、网络治理等畛域。

例如,企业治理软件可以协助企业成功资源布局、财务治理、供应链治理等配置,提高企业的经营效率和竞争力。

2、环节控制:计算机系统软件可以用于控制工业消费环节中的各种参数,如温度、压力、流量等。

经过计算机系统软件的实时监控和控制,可以提高消费效率和产质量量。

3、辅佐设计:计算机系统软件可以用于辅佐设计畛域,如CAD、CAM等,这些软件可以协助设计师启动产品设计和建模,提高设计效率和准确性。

4、云计算:计算机系统软件可以用于云计算畛域,如云存储、云服务等,这些服务可以协助用户成功数据备份、文件共享、运行程序托管等配置,提高数据安保性和可访问性。

数据库属于系统软件还是运行软件?

数据库治理系统是一种系统软件。数据由数据库治理系统(DBMS)一致治理和控制,蕴含以下配置:

1、数据的安保性包全:包全数据以防止不非法的经常使用形成数据的走漏和破坏;

2、数据的完整性审核:将数据控制在有效的范围内,或保证数据之间满足必定的相关;

3、并发控制:对多个用户或运行同时访问同一个数据的并发操作加以控制和协调,确保获取正确的修正结果或数据库的完整性不受到破坏;

4、数据库复原:当计算机系统出现配件或软件缺点时,须要将数据库从失误形态复原到某一曾经正确形态。

数据库治理系统(databasemanagementsystem)是一种操纵和治理数据库的大型软件,是用于建设、经常使用和保养数据库,简称dbms。

它对数据库启动一致的治理和控制,以保证数据库的安保性和完整性。

用户经过dbms访问数据库中的数据,数据库治理员也经过dbms启动数据库的保养上班。

它提供多种配置,可使多个运行程序和用户用不同的方法在同时或不同时辰去建设,修正和征询数据库。

它经常使用户能繁难地定义和操纵数据,保养数据的安保性和完整性,以及启动多用户下的并发控制和复原数据库。

[编辑本段]数据库治理系统组成局部按配置划分,数据库治理系统大抵可分为6个局部:

(1)形式翻译:提供数据定义言语(ddl)。

用它书写的数据库形式被翻译为外部示意。

数据库的逻辑结构、完整性解放和物理贮存结构保留在外部的数据字典中。

数据库的各种数据操作(如查找、修正、拔出和删除等)和数据库的保养治理都是以数据库形式为依据的。

(2)运行程序的编译:把蕴含着访问数据库语句的运行程序,编译成在dbms支持下可运转的指标程序。

(3)交互式查问:提供易经常使用的交互式查问言语,如sql。

dbms担任口头查问命令,并将查问结果显示在屏幕上。

(4)数据的组织与存取:提供数据在中心贮存设施上的物理组织与存取方法。

⑸事务运转治理:提供事务运转治理及运转日志,事务运转的安保性监控和数据完整性审核,事务的并发控制及系统复原等配置。

(6)数据库的保养:为数据库治理员提供软件支持,包括数据安保控制、完整性保证、数据库备份、数据库重组以及性能监控等保养工具。

基于相关模型的数据库治理系统已日臻完善,并已作为商品化软件宽泛运行于各行各业。

它在各户主机结构的散布式多用户环境中的运行,使数据库系统的运后退一步裁减。

随着新型数据模型及数据治理的成功技术的推动,可以预期dbms软件的性能还将更新和完善,运行畛域也将进一步地拓宽。

它所提供的配置有以下几项:

(1)数据定义配置。

DBMS提供相应数据言语来定义(DDL)数据库结构,它们是描写数据库框架,并被保留在数据字典中。

(2)数据存取配置。

DBMS提供数据操纵言语(DML),成功对数据库数据的基本存取操作:检索,拔出,修正和删除。

(3)数据库运转治理配置。

DBMS提供数据控制配置,即是数据的安保性、完整性和并发控制等对数据库运转启动有效地控制和治理,以确保数据正确有效。

(4)数据库的建设和保养配置。

包括数据库初始数据的装入,数据库的转储、复原、重组织,系统性能监督、剖析等配置。

(5)数据库的传输。 属于计算机系统软件的是

DBMS提供处置数据的传输,成功用户程序与DBMS之间的通讯,理论与操作系统协调成功。

[编辑本段]数据库治理系统的档次结构依据处置对象的不同,数据库治理系统的档次结构由初级到低级依次为运行层、言语翻译处置层、数据存取层、数据存储层、操作系统。

(1)运行层。

运行层是DBMS与终端用户和运行程序的界面层,处置的对象是各种各样的数据库运行。

(2)言语翻译处置层。

言语翻译处置层是对数据库言语的各类语句启动语法剖析、视图转换、授权审核、完整性审核等。

(3)数据存取层。

数据存取层处置的对象是单个元组,它将下层的汇合操作转换为单记载操作。

(4)数据存储层。

数据存储层处置的对象是数据页和系统缓冲区。

(5)操作系统。

操作系统是DBMS的基础。

操作系统提供的存取原语和基本的存取方法理论是作为和DBMS存储层的接口。

[编辑本段]驰名数据库治理系统MSSQL

经常出现的数据库治理系统

目前有许少数据库产品,如Oracle、Sybase、Informix、MicrosoftSQLServer、MicrosoftAccess、VisualFoxPro等产品各以自己特有的配置,在数据库市场上占有一席之地。

上方简明引见几种罕用的数据库治理系统。

Oracle是一个最早商品化的相关型数据库治理系统,也是运行宽泛、配置弱小的数据库治理系统。

Oracle作为一个通用的数据库治理系统,不只具备完整的数据治理配置,还是一个散布式数据库系统,支持各种散布式配置,特意是支持Internet运行。

作为一个运行开发环境,Oracle提供了一套界面友好、配置完全的数据库开发工具。

Oracle经常使用PL/SQL言语口头各种操作,具备可开明性、可移植性、可伸缩性等配置。

特意是在Oracle8i中,支持面向对象的配置,如支持类、方法、属性等,使得Oracle产品成为一种对象/相关型数据库治理系统。

目前最新版本是Oracle11g。

MicrosoftSQLServer

MicrosoftSQLServer是一种典型的相关型数据库治理系统,可以在许多操作系统上运转,它经常使用Transact-SQL言语成功数据操作。

由于MicrosoftSQLServer是开明式的系统,其它系统可以与它启动完整的交互操作。

目前最新版本的产品为MicrosoftSQLServer2008,它具备牢靠性、可伸缩性、可用性、可治理性等特点,为用户提供完整的数据库处置打算。

MicrosoftAccess

作为MicrosoftOffice组件之一的MicrosoftAccess是在Windows环境下十分盛行的桌面型数据库治理系统。

经常使用MicrosoftAccess无需编写任何代码,只有经过直观的可视化操作就可以成功大局部数据治理义务。

在MicrosoftAccess数据库中,包括许多组成数据库的基本因素。

这些因素是存储消息的表、显示人机交互界面的窗体、有效检索数据的查问、消息输入载体的报表、提高运行效率的宏、配置弱小的模块工具等。

它不只可以经过ODBC与其它数据库相连,成功数据替换和共享,还可以与Word、Excel等办公软件启动数据替换和共享,并且经过对象链接与嵌入技术在数据库中嵌入和链接声响、图像等多媒体数据。

[编辑本段]数据库治理系统选用准绳选用数据库治理系统时应从以下几个方面予以思考:

(1)结构数据库的难易水平。

须要剖析数据库治理系统有没有范式的要求,即能否必定依照系统所规则的数据模型剖析事实环球,建设相应的模型;数据库治理语句能否合乎国内规范,合乎国内规范绳便于系统的保养、开发、移植;有没有面向用户的易用的开发工具;所支持的数据库容量,数据库的容量个性选择了数据库治理系统的经常使用范围。

(2)程序开发的难易水平。

有无计算机辅佐软件工程工具CASE——计算机辅佐软件工程工具可以协助开发者依据软件工程的方法提供各开发阶段的保养、编码环境,便于复杂软件的开发、保养。

有无第四代言语的开发平台——第四代言语具备非环节言语的设计方法,用户不需编写复杂的环节性代码,易学、易懂、易保养。

有无面向对象的设计平台——面向对象的设计思想十分凑近人类的逻辑思想方式,便于开发和保养。

对多媒体数据类型的支持——多媒体数据需求是今后开展的趋向,支持多媒体数据类型的数据库治理系统必将缩小运行程序的开发和保养上班。

(3)数据库治理系统的性能剖析。

包括性能评价(照应期间、数据单位期间吞吐量)、性能监控(内外存经常使用状况、系统输入/输入速率、SQL语句的口头,数据库元组控制)、性能治理(参数设定与调整)。

(4)对散布式运行的支持。

包括数据透明与网络透明水平。

数据透明是指用户在运行中不需指出数据在网络中的什么节点上,数据库治理系统可以智能搜查网络,提取所需数据;网络透明是指用户在运行中无需指出网络所驳回的协定。

数据库治理系统智能将数据包转换成相应的协定数据。

(5)并行处置才干。

支持多CPU形式的系统(SMP,CLUSTER,MPP),负载的调配方式,并行处置的颗粒度、范围。

(6)可移植性和可括展性。

可移植性指垂直裁减和水平裁减才干。垂直裁减要求新平台能够支持低版本的平台,数据库客户机/主机机制支持集中式治理形式,这样保证用户以前的投资和系统;水平裁减要求满足配件上的裁减,支持从单CPU形式转换成多CPU并行机形式(SMP,CLUSTER,MPP)

(7)数据完整性解放。

数据完整性指数据的正确性和分歧性包全,包括实体完整性、参照完整性、复杂的事务规则。

(8)并发控制配置。

关于散布式数据库治理系统,并发控制配置是必无法少的。

由于它面临的是多义务散布环境,或者会有多个用户点在同一时辰对同一数据启动读或写操作,为了保证数据的分歧性,须要由数据库治理系统的并发控制配置来成功。

评价并发控制的规范应从上方几方面加以思考:

保证查问结果分歧性方法

数据锁的颗粒度(数据锁的控制范围,表、页、元组等)

数据锁的更新治理配置

死锁的检测和处置方法

(9)容错才干。

意外状况下对数据的容错处置。评价规范:配件的容错,有无磁盘镜象处置配置软件的容错,有无软件方法意外状况的容错配置

(10)安保性控制

包括安保隐秘的水平(帐户治理、用户权限、网络安保控制、数据解放)

(11)支持汉字处置才干

包括数据库形容言语的汉字处置才干(表名、域名、数据)和数据库开发工具对汉字的支持才干。

(12)当突然停电、出现配件缺点、软件失效、病毒或重大失误操作时,系统应提供复原数据库的配置,如活期转存、复原备份、回滚等,使系统有才干将数据库复原到损坏到以前的形态。

相关内容 查看全部